THE HYDROMETER
Calculate

Basic facts:

1 litre of water weighs 1 kg (1 000 grammes)

1 litre of alcohol weighs 0.8 kg (800 grammes)

1 litre of water weighs 1 000 grammes = which is neither more or less than 1 kg. That gives 1000 degrees on the hydrometer (specific gravity).

1 litre of alcohol weighs 800 grammes. This would be 800 degrees on the hydrometer (specific gravity) if it had a scale long enough.

1 litre water = 1 kg (1 000 grammes)
1 litre alcohol = 800 grammes

10% alcohol/water - mixture

100 ml alcohol x weight 0.8 = 80 grammes

900 ml water = 900 grammes

80
900
980 grammes

980 grammes is (specific gravity) 980 hydrometer degrees
